Technical
公開日: 2024年05月28日
公開日: 2024年05月28日
【WordPress】記事にnoindexを簡単に設定する方法設定(プラグインなし)
前提
特定の記事や固定ページを検索エンジンにインデックスさせたくないけどプラグイン入れるほどじゃない。
手軽に素早く設定したい時にどうぞ。
- WordPressのデフォルトの「カスタムフィールド」を使う
- テーマの「header.php」にコードを追記する
だけで終わり。
header.php
header.phpに以下を記述
<?php
// 投稿ページと固定ページだけを対象
if ( is_single() || is_page() ) {
if( get_post_meta($post->ID, "noindex", true) ) {
// noindex設定
echo "<meta name='robots' content='noindex' />";
}
}
?>
使い方
記事投稿の画面のカスタムフィールドに「noindex」と打ち込み登録し、値に「1」と入れるだけでその記事はnoindexのコードが挿入されるようになります。